Many women of all ages who have extremely large heavy breasts (hypermastia) that cause shoulder pain, neck pain, back pain, bra-strap grooving and rashes underneath the breasts with heat typically consider having a breast reduction cosmetic surgery to relieve these symptoms and are extremely pleased with the result. By removing the extra fat and tissue this can greatly improve the pains and discomforts that come with having very large heavy breasts.

The surgery typically takes 60 minutes and is done under a general anesthetic. You can expect to be at the hospital anywhere from 5-6 hours.
Patients typically back to normal routine 4-6 weeks after surgery. You will see Dr. Brown three days after your surgery to remove the drains and seven days after that to remove stitches. Patients are usually feeling better just after a couple weeks.
